Dont know how to do it in the WISIWYG editor you are using but adding an aria-lable tag to the button tells the reader what to say when the button is selected
“Self-education is, I firmly believe, the only kind of education there is.” ― Isaac Asimov Sent with Proton Mail secure email. On Friday, January 3rd, 2025 at 6:00 AM, [email protected] <[email protected]> wrote: > Send Hpr mailing list submissions to > [email protected] > > To subscribe or unsubscribe via the World Wide Web, visit > https://lists.hackerpublicradio.com/mailman/listinfo/hpr > or, via email, send a message with subject or body 'help' to > [email protected] > > You can reach the person managing the list at > [email protected] > > When replying, please edit your Subject line so it is more specific > than "Re: Contents of Hpr digest..." > > > Today's Topics: > > 1. Re: Community News Behind the scenes (Ken Fallon) > 2. Re: Community News Behind the scenes (Ken Fallon) > 3. Re: Community News Behind the scenes (Mike Ray) > > > ---------------------------------------------------------------------- > > Message: 1 > Date: Thu, 2 Jan 2025 18:30:30 +0100 > From: Ken Fallon [email protected] > > To: [email protected], "[email protected]" > [email protected] > > Subject: Re: [Hpr] Community News Behind the scenes > Message-ID: [email protected] > > Content-Type: text/plain; charset=UTF-8; format=flowed > > Hi Mike, > > No problem at all. > > I verified again that you can enter show notes with the screen reader > but to be honest there is a lot of "Button",? "Button", "Button",? > "Button", going on when you tab through the menubar. > > While this won't prevent you from adding shownotes, it's less than optional > > I just opened a bug https://repo.anhonesthost.net/HPR/hpr_hub/issues/75, > and am investigating it. > > Anyone else with some tips or suggestions please send them to me. > > -- > Regards, > > Ken Fallon (PA7KEN,G5KEN) > https://kenfallon.com > https://hackerpublicradio.org/hosts/ken_fallon > > On 2025-01-01 19:26, Mike Ray wrote: > > > Hello Ken > > > > I'm due a show. Last Christmas, not the one just gone, I did three, so > > it must be time again. > > > > But, ever since the days when it became impossible to FTP them in, I > > am not so keen. > > > > I certainly don't intend to do any WYSIWYG editing, although I do use, > > and write, JavaScript, and node, and typescript, and React, for my > > bread and cheese these days. > > > > I'm sorry to immediately react so negatively, it's just that the > > letters WYSIWYG so often mean stuff that is 100% invisible to the > > screen reader. Or, almost worse, partially accessible only. So it's an > > immediate red flag that brings down the blinkers and the red mist. > > > > So much software out there could be accessible if people gave a shit. > > > > On 01/01/2025 15:46, Ken Fallon wrote: > > > > > Hi Mike, > > > > > > First our Project Principles say The priority is to keep the flow of > > > shows coming in and going out, fix any accessibility issue that > > > arise, then work on any other feature requests. > > > <https://repo.anhonesthost.net/ > > > HPR/hpr_documentation/src/branch/main/developer_information.md> > > > > > > Second I said "The main change and only change you will see (if your > > > are running ? javascript) is in the upload form which now allows for > > > WYSIWYG editing. > > > > > > Which means that when you do not use javascript you won't even see > > > the editor. > > > > > > https://repo.anhonesthost.net/HPR/hpr_hub/src/branch/main/hub/ > > > upload.php#L223-L238 > > > > > > So no change what so ever. > > > > > > I've tested the upload myself with NVDA, links, elinks etc, but you > > > know the only way to be 100% sure is if a visually impaired person > > > were to record a show and submit it. > > > > > ------------------------------ > > Message: 2 > Date: Thu, 2 Jan 2025 18:47:34 +0100 > From: Ken Fallon [email protected] > > To: [email protected], "[email protected]" > [email protected] > > Subject: Re: [Hpr] Community News Behind the scenes > Message-ID: [email protected] > > Content-Type: text/plain; charset=UTF-8; format=flowed > > Hi Mike, > > I found a fix for this but I need to test and install it. Please > subscribe to the bug for more information > https://repo.anhonesthost.net/HPR/hpr_hub/issues/75, > > > -- > Regards, > > Ken Fallon (PA7KEN,G5KEN) > https://kenfallon.com > https://hackerpublicradio.org/hosts/ken_fallon > > On 2025-01-02 18:30, Ken Fallon via Hpr wrote: > > > Hi Mike, > > > > No problem at all. > > > > I verified again that you can enter show notes with the screen reader > > but to be honest there is a lot of "Button",? "Button", "Button",? > > "Button", going on when you tab through the menubar. > > > > While this won't prevent you from adding shownotes, it's less than > > optional > > > > I just opened a bug > > https://repo.anhonesthost.net/HPR/hpr_hub/issues/75, and am > > investigating it. > > > > Anyone else with some tips or suggestions please send them to me. > > > > > ------------------------------ > > Message: 3 > Date: Thu, 2 Jan 2025 20:05:31 +0000 > From: Mike Ray [email protected] > > To: Ken Fallon [email protected], "[email protected]" > > [email protected] > > Subject: Re: [Hpr] Community News Behind the scenes > Message-ID: [email protected] > > Content-Type: text/plain; charset=UTF-8; format=flowed > > > Ken > > This is going to have to wait until after the end of January. I am > currently upside down and down to my ankles in doing my tax return. > > Then I have some other complex legal stuff to sort. > > I might get to it when I can. > > Mike > > > On 02/01/2025 17:47, Ken Fallon wrote: > > > Hi Mike, > > > > I found a fix for this but I need to test and install it. Please > > subscribe to the bug for more information https://repo.anhonesthost.net/ > > HPR/hpr_hub/issues/75, > > > > -- > Michael A. Ray > Software engineer > Witley, Surrey, South-east UK > > He/him/cis > > "Perfection is achieved, not when there is nothing more to add, but when > there is nothing left to take away." -- A. de Saint-Exupery > > > > > ------------------------------ > > Subject: Digest Footer > > _______________________________________________ > Hpr mailing list > [email protected] > https://lists.hackerpublicradio.com/mailman/listinfo/hpr > > > ------------------------------ > > End of Hpr Digest, Vol 194, Issue 3 > *********************************** _______________________________________________ Hpr mailing list [email protected] https://lists.hackerpublicradio.com/mailman/listinfo/hpr
